This hotfix addresses the issue where enemy difficulty was capping out mid-run because the scaling curves didn't extend far enough, along with a batch of gamepad improvements, skill fixes, and content polish.
Balance Changes
Enemy scaling curves extended to Threat 3000.
Damage and speed were capped at Threat 20 (reached around map 6–9 on Normal), and health was capped at Threat 100 (hit within the first few maps of Endless). Beyond those caps, enemies stopped scaling in threat and became pure sponges, with health-to-damage ratios reaching 30:1 at Threat 100.
New curves extend all three attributes to Threat 1000, keeping the sponge index between 3:1 and 9:1 throughout.
Six plateau windows have been added at Threat 5–8, 16–22, 35–45, 75–90, 150–180, and 300–350, where scaling briefly pauses, giving players room to feel their upgrades before pressure resumes.
All existing values below the old caps are unchanged.
Salvage Rights nerfed. The skill was generating far too many crates. It now only triggers on Tier 4+ drops and has a 50% lower proc chance.
Shop Balance: Shops now have a limited stock of weapons and augments per visit. Refreshing the shop will not offer more once the limit is reached. Enhancement prices now scale with rarity, with higher-tier enhancements costing more.
UI & Quality of Life
Gamepad navigation to Ship Overview added from the Pause Menu.
Ship Overview now appears on the Run Summary Screen. Players can review their full loadout at the end of a run.
Gamepad confirm input standardized across all menus. Gamepad 'Down' now confirms on all screens from the Main Menu through Gameplay, using the UI Select input action consistently. Gameplay-spawned shops are also fixed.
Fixes
Fixed Smart Rounds not functioning correctly.
Fixed an issue where entering Pause while placing a teleport would permanently lock the player in placement mode, preventing teleporting.
Data Harvest now correctly scales with each skill point invested. Previously, only the first point had any effect.
Skill tooltip no longer shows a "0% increase" next-level stat line on maxed skills. The next-level line is now hidden at max rank.
Gamepad input prompt now appears correctly on the Purchase Skills tooltip.
Fixed player's score not carrying over correctly into Endless mode.
Updated Drive Key border for better legibility.
Fixed Death Mark Tether augment not triggering correctly.
Mine explosions have been replaced. The previous effect may have been causing issues and didn't fit the game's visual style.
Fixed gamepad reroll not consuming charges. Using the reroll on the gamepad refreshed the reward options but never decremented the reroll attribute.
